Transaction 7dd7e8297960115875c430c906130d6596f153a8f87131d5991a4628d953da50
1 Input
1 Output
-
7dd7e8297960115875c430c906130d6596f153a8f87131d5991a4628d953da50:0
- value
- 12109
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f095a3975708d95be5f52b62afa9e11044107c6e OP_EQUAL
- address
- 3Pd7MggaHqzvHKGvsXwd9hPnZv1BtvyZSm